Aggie Square Subcontractor Bidding and UC Davis Employment Opportunities
On May 11, 2023 we hosted a community engagement meeting to answer questions, share information about the project’s progress and highlight information related to subcontractor bidding and UC Davis employment opportunities.
Meeting highlights included:
- An overview and general update on Aggie Square, including a timeline of the project so far
- An update on the Community Benefits Partnership Agreement, including affordable housing and local business connections.
- Subcontractor opportunities, including local spend and an upcoming public infrastructure bid
- Job and contracting opportunities, including with UC Davis and UC Davis Health, Sacramento Works and La Familia.

Subcontractor opportunities
Aggie Square’s general contractor identified over $920,000 in miscellaneous local spend in target zip codes and $70,000,000 in regional contractor spend. In addition, a $6 million public infrastructure bid, including landscaping, asphalt and streets will be available through Whiting-Turner in late summer 2023.
